Output 2fd31afbea0d3fb6190c900ccff619df04699acbcd30594401743bedb241950c:2864

value
3180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ffc4aef8a2036cfc8963abe4032d72e8f69525f2 OP_EQUAL
address
AFkeb7axHJfzoMG89UZjMAdDbyLtj1BKwf
transaction
2fd31afbea0d3fb6190c900ccff619df04699acbcd30594401743bedb241950c